The Sanitas La Moraleja University Hospital, located in the north of the city of Madrid and opened in 2006, is a 22,000 m2 general medical and surgical hospital with 90 beds and five different care blocks (Hospitalisation, Outpatients, Emergency, Surgery and Obstetrics). Thanks to innovation and the incorporation of the latest technology, patients have a full range of specialities at their disposal to cover all their needs, both in diagnosis and treatment. The hospital is a reference in the use of urological and knee robotic surgery, and has recently incorporated complex services such as Cardiac Surgery and Oncohaematology. In addition to all this, digital health solutions characterise Sanitas' healthcare proposal. Its healthcare model is based on clinical excellence. The hospital has consolidated its position among the 10 private centres with the best reputation in Spain, according to the Monitor de Reputación Sanitaria, prepared by Merco. It has also held Joint Commission International accreditation since 2015, the most rigorous and distinguished certification of medical excellence in the healthcare sector. The hospital has also been accredited since 2014 for MIR training in Paediatrics, Gynaecology and Obstetrics, and Radiodiagnosis. In addition to the quality of its clinical services, the hospital is firmly committed to the environment: 100% of its electricity comes from renewable sources and all its healthcare processes contribute to sustainability. Sanitas La Moraleja University Hospital is part of the growing Sanitas hospital network, which consists of three hospitals in the Spanish capital and one in Barcelona, as well as 24 medical centres, 10 advanced rehabilitation centres and a laboratory. The hospital's healthcare offer extends across four multi-specialty Medical Centres: Costa Rica, Alcobendas, Valdebebas and Montecarmelo.
